Given that most children in foster care perform poorly in elementary and high school, this will not make a dent in the poor outcomes.
I work in the system, and the reality is that the abuse these kids have endured at the hands of the families is only exceeded by the abuse they suffer at the hands of the states and counties. These kids are science experiments who conclusively prove that the state is the worst parent.
They are raised in a false environment of total dependence and then turned out onto the streets when they age out. The statistics are even worse than this article presents: upwards of 50% will be homeless within the first year of aging out, and a large percentage will be incarcerated or enter mental institutions during that same period.
This program will benefit a few, but the majority of foster kids will not be able to take advantage of it.
